Pada pembahasan vb.net kali ini gak tau apa judul materinya, soalnya pada pertemuan ini pak Dosen langsung aja ngasih latihan yang semua coding pada masing – masing toolbox didikte tanpa menjelaskannya terlebih dahulu. Tapi jika kita masih ingat latihan – latihan pada VB.Net yang kemarin, pada latihan kali ini semua yang akan kita praktekan pernah dibahas. Jadi misalnya belum pernah pelajari latihan – latihan pada materi yang kemarin, alangkah baiknya jika dipelajari dulu dech…
Pertama mari kita buat form terlebih dahulu seperti pada dibawah ini :

Setelah selesai pmbuatan form diatas, ubahlah properties pada masing – masing toolbox sesuai dibawah ini atau ubahlah sesuai keinginan kita agar kita mudah dalam memahami pada setiap codingnya.
Textbox1
Name = txtnpm
Text = -
Textbox2
Name = txtnama
Text = -
Textbox3
Name = txtnama
Text = -
Textbox4
Name = txtalamat
Text = -
Combox1
Name = cmbjurusan
Text = -
Button1
Name = btntambah
Text = Tambah
Button2
Name = btnubah
Text = Ubah
Button3
Name = btnhapus
Text = Hapus
Button4
Name = btnkeluar
Text = Keluar
Listbox1
Name = listboxt1
Setelah semua properties kita ubah, langsung aja kita masukan codingnya sesuai dibawah ini :
Public Class Form1
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
Call isicombo()
Call bersih()
End Sub
Sub isicombo()
Cmbjurusan.Items.Add("01 Tekinik Informatika")
Cmbjurusan.Items.Add("02 Teknik Informasi")
Cmbjurusan.Items.Add("03 Manajemen Informasi")
Cmbjurusan.Items.Add("04 Komputer Akutansi")
Cmbjurusan.Items.Add("05 Teknik Komputer")
End Sub
Sub bersih()
Txtnpm.Text = ""
Txtnama.Text = ""
Txtalamat.Text = ""
Txttelepon.Text = ""
End Sub
Sub normal()
Btntambah.Text = "Tambah"
Btntambah.Enabled = True
Btnubah.Text = "Ubah"
Btnubah.Enabled = True
Btnhapus.Text = "Hapus"
Btnhapus.Enabled = True
Btnkeluar.Text = "Keluar"
Btnkeluar.Enabled = True
End Sub
Private Sub Btntambah_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Btntambah.Click
If Btntambah.Text = "Tambah" Then
Btntambah.Text = "Simpan"
Btnubah.Enabled = False
Btnhapus.Enabled = False
Btnkeluar.Text = "Batal"
Txtnpm.Focus()
Else
ListBox1.Items.Add(Trim(Txtnpm.Text) + " " + Trim(Txtnama.Text) + " " + Trim(Txtalamat.Text) + " " + Trim(Txttelepon.Text))
End If
End Sub
Private Sub Btnubah_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Btnubah.Click
If Btnubah.Text = "Ubah" Then
Btntambah.Enabled = False
Btnhapus.Enabled = False
Btnkeluar.Text = "Batal"
Txtnpm.Focus()
End If
End Sub
Private Sub Btnhapus_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Btnhapus.Click
If Btnhapus.Text = "Hapus" Then
Btntambah.Enabled = False
Btnubah.Enabled = False
Btnkeluar.Text = "Batal"
Txtnpm.Focus()
End If
End Sub
Private Sub Btnkeluar_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Btnkeluar.Click
If Btnkeluar.Text = "Keluar" Then
Me.Close()
Else
Call bersih()
Call normal()
End If
End Sub
End Class